How Many Cubic Yards in a Tractor Trailer?

To determine how many cubic yards are in a tractor trailer, you first need to understand the dimensions of the trailer itself. Most standard tractor trailers have a box that is approximately 53 feet long, 8.5 feet wide, and 9 feet high. Here’s how to calculate the cubic yards:

1. Calculate the Volume in Cubic Feet:
– Use the formula: Length x Width x Height
– For a standard 53-foot trailer:
– Length: 53 feet
– Width: 8.5 feet
– Height: 9 feet
– Volume = 53 x 8.5 x 9 = 4,045.5 cubic feet

2. Convert Cubic Feet to Cubic Yards:
– There are 27 cubic feet in one cubic yard.
– To convert: Volume in cubic feet ÷ 27
– 4,045.5 cubic feet ÷ 27 = approximately 149.8 cubic yards

Thus, a standard 53-foot tractor trailer can hold around 150 cubic yards of cargo.

Summary Table of Tractor Trailer Capacity

Trailer Type Length (ft) Width (ft) Height (ft) Cubic Feet Cubic Yards
Standard 53-ft Trailer 53 8.5 9 4,045.5 150
Standard 48-ft Trailer 48 8.5 9 3,688.5 136.5
Standard 40-ft Trailer 40 8.5 9 3,060 113.3

Industry Standards and Statistics

According to the Federal Motor Carrier Safety Administration (FMCSA), the maximum legal length for a tractor trailer is typically 53 feet, which is the most common size used in freight transport. Here are some key statistics:

  • Average Capacity: A standard 53-foot trailer has a capacity of approximately 150 cubic yards, as previously discussed.
  • Weight Limits: The maximum gross vehicle weight (GVW) for a tractor trailer is generally 80,000 pounds, including the weight of the cargo and the vehicle itself.
  • Volume Utilization: Studies show that many truckloads are not fully utilized, with an average of only 67% of available capacity being used, leading to inefficiencies.

Common Mistakes in Calculating Capacity

Even seasoned auto owners and logistics professionals can make errors when estimating cargo capacity. Here are some common pitfalls to avoid:

  1. Ignoring Internal Dimensions: Failing to account for the internal dimensions of the trailer can lead to significant miscalculations.
  2. Overloading: Many people underestimate the weight of their cargo, leading to overloading, which can result in fines and safety hazards.
  3. Not Considering Cargo Shape: Assuming all cargo fits neatly into the cubic yard calculation can be misleading. Irregularly shaped items may require more space than anticipated.
  4. Neglecting Weight Distribution: Even if the volume is within limits, improper weight distribution can affect vehicle handling and safety.
